A panoramic tour of Ravello, Amalfi and Positano offers one of the most fascinating itineraries along the Amalfi Coast, among the natural wonders and ancient traditions of the region. Imagine leaving on a sunny day with the sea breeze caressing your face, ready to discover these enchanting places. Departure from Ravello The tour begins with a visit to Ravello, a picturesque hilltop village that offers breathtaking views of the entire coastline. Stroll through the stone streets, discovering its ancient churches and historic villas. Villa Rufolo, with its gardens overlooking the sea, will amaze you with its unparalleled beauty. Do not miss Villa Cimbrone, famous for its viewpoint that offers spectacular views of the Gulf of Salerno. Descending towards Amalfi Continuing the tour, the journey descends to Amalfi, one of the most famous towns on the Coast.

A Perfect Day Exploring Amalfi, Ravello, and Positano with the Best Driver Ever – Antonio!
We were eager to visit Amalfi and Ravello, but driving a rental car along the narrow, winding coastal roads felt far too challenging. That’s why we decided to join this tour. We debated between a large group bus tour and a smaller group option, and choosing this one turned out to be the perfect decision. Antonio’s driving skills were absolutely top-notch—just having him drive instead of navigating on our own would have made the experience worthwhile. But he offered so much more than that. He communicated with guests from all over the world using several languages, and even used a translation device at times to ensure everyone felt welcomed and included—all while expertly handling the tight, rugged roads of southern Italy. Along the way, he pointed out scenic highlights, helped us take great photos at picturesque spots, and even took us to a local juice stand for freshly squeezed juice. His thoughtful touches made the tour feel personal and memorable. Thanks to Antonio, we had a fun, safe, and truly unforgettable day. We hope he continues to bring joy and comfort to travelers from around the world for many years to come! The Mercedes van was also very comfortable and cool with excellent air conditioning—a perfect ride throughout the day.
